March may be winding down… but we’re still celebrating women building the future.
In this episode, Omosede Imohe shares her journey from global finance into Nigeria’s power sector, where she’s helping rethink how electricity is delivered.
Through interconnected mini-grids and hybrid systems, her work challenges a long-standing assumption: that the grid and distributed energy must compete.
What if they don’t?
What if the future is both working together?
